RY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

799 of the 7,595 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Royal Bank of Canada (RY)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$83B — up 16% from $71.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 88 funds opened new RY positions and 45 closed out — a net gain of 43 holders — while 282 added to existing stakes and 260 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fisher Asset Management, adding an estimated $647M. The largest seller was Bank of Montreal, cutting an estimated $729M.
